Core Principles of Correctional Facility Design
The core principles of correctional facility design emphasize safety, security, and functionality, forming the foundation for effective operational environments. These principles prioritize protecting staff, inmates, and the public while promoting humane treatment.
Design elements must foster control of movement, prevent escapes, and minimize security risks. Carefully planned spatial layouts, surveillance systems, and restricted access points are essential components aligned with these core principles.
Flexibility and scalability are also fundamental. Facilities should accommodate future needs, technological updates, and potential changes in inmate populations. Ensuring adaptability helps maintain compliance with evolving correctional standards over time.
Designing for Rehabilitation and Staff Efficiency
Designing for rehabilitation and staff efficiency focuses on creating environments that support both inmate recovery and operational effectiveness. Properly planned spaces can facilitate therapeutic programs, encouraging positive behavioral changes and reducing recidivism rates.
Flexible layout design allows staff to supervise activities while maintaining security. Clear sightlines and strategic placement of common areas help optimize staff oversight and quickly respond to incidents. This approach ensures safety without unnecessary intrusion or confinement.
Incorporating designated therapeutic zones and spaces for educational or vocational training enhances rehabilitation outcomes. These spaces should be easily accessible, welcoming, and conducive to positive interaction, fostering a rehabilitative atmosphere.
Efficient staff workflows are achieved through logical compartmentalization. Separating administrative zones from inmate areas minimizes disruptions and streamlines task management. Well-designed operational spaces improve staff response times and reduce fatigue, ultimately benefiting the facility’s overall function.

Fire Safety and Accessibility Compliance
Fire safety and accessibility compliance are fundamental components of correctional facility design that prioritize occupant safety and operational efficiency. Ensuring these standards are met helps prevent emergencies and facilitates safe evacuation procedures.
Fire safety measures should include the installation of fire detection systems, sprinklers, and clear evacuation routes that are regularly maintained. Building layouts must incorporate fire-resistant materials and compartmentalization to contain potential fires and minimize damage.
Accessibility compliance involves designing facilities that accommodate individuals with diverse needs. This includes ramps, wider doorways, accessible restrooms, and other features enabling easy movement for staff, inmates, and visitors with disabilities. Providing such access aligns with legal standards and promotes humane treatment.
Integrating fire safety and accessibility features must adhere to local codes and regulations, which often evolve. Regular reviews and updates of safety protocols are necessary to ensure ongoing compliance and to incorporate technological or structural improvements.

Balancing Security and Human Rights
Balancing security and human rights in correctional facility design is essential for safeguarding both safety and dignity. It involves creating a secure environment while respecting inmates’ fundamental rights, including privacy, humane treatment, and access to services.
Design strategies include incorporating secure yet non-intrusive surveillance systems that avoid excessive monitoring. This approach helps maintain safety without infringing on personal privacy. It also emphasizes the importance of humane housing conditions, adequate healthcare, and access to natural light and outdoor spaces.
Achieving this balance requires adherence to legal standards and ethical considerations. Facility layouts should promote transparency, reduce unnecessary restrictions, and provide avenues for inmate communication. Prioritizing security features that do not undermine human rights fosters a correctional environment conducive to rehabilitation.
Ultimately, effective correctional facility design recognizes that safeguarding security and respecting human rights are interdependent. Thoughtful planning ensures the facility upholds safety standards without compromising the dignity and well-being of those within its walls.
